How do i add an image to the picture you are making using GIMP?

I am using GIMP, but i dont know how to add an image that is on my computer to the background that i created. I am trying to make a cool layout, but i can seem to find what to do to add images. Can anyone help me?How do i add an image to the picture you are making using GIMP?
You can open the folder that contains the image and then just drag the image file onto the canvas.





Each image will be it's own layer -- and you can switch between them by using the Layers Window (also called the Layers Dialog). To find the Layers Window you go to Windows -%26gt; Dockable Dialogs -%26gt; Layers. You can now activate each separate Layer by clicking on them. This way you can activate an image layer and do stuff like resize, move or rotate (or whatever).





You can also click on a Layer (in the Layers window) and drag it to the top. This is useful for making it visible if it has been hidden beneath the layers above it (another way is you can click on the eyes on the layers above to make them invisible).





I find it helps to think of layers as being like a stack of paper. So for example if you use the eraser tool on a layer, it is like cutting out a shape in the sheet of paper.. so that whatever is painted on the sheet underneath shows through.





Once you have done creating your work of art you can merge all the layers into one by going to Image -%26gt; 'flatten image'.





Or instead you could go to image -%26gt; 'merge visible layers'. But only do it that way if you only want the visible layers to be included (these are the ones with the eye showing in the Layers Window).





When working with layers you should save in a file format that supports layers (e.g. TIFF) But once you have flattened or merged the image into one layer then you can save it as any format you want. I recommend PNG since it does not lose image quality from compression and it can be displayed on a web-page. But JPEG is also an option especially if you want a smaller file size that loads faster.

from desktop , drag and drop icon onto image edit window, this creates new layer with file, or open file as layers,





you may have to increase canvas size if file images are larger than boundary frame,





you can also drag and drop on to toolbar, to open as new image or open as new file, then copy and paste over other image,





save as xcf, then save copy as other format when done,
